The Golden Visa in Spain, officially known as “Visado de Residencia para Inversores”; or “Visado de Residencia para Inversores en Proyectos Empresariales”, is an immigration programme that allows foreign nationals to obtain a residence visa in Spain in exchange for investing in the country.
KEY REQUIREMENTS
Minimum Investment: Applicants must make a minimum investment in Spain to be eligible for the Golden Visa. The minimum investment amount varies by category but generally includes options such as the purchase of real estate, investments in business projects, bank deposits or the purchase of Spanish government bonds, business projects, bank deposits or the purchase of Spanish government bonds.
Real Estate Investment: One of the most common options for obtaining the Golden Visa is the purchase of real estate in Spain for a minimum value. The minimum investment amount is usually significant and varies by region.
Investing in Business Projects: Investors can also obtain the Golden Visa when investing in business projects that generate employment, have an economic or scientific impact in Spain or are considered of general interest to the country.
Criminal Record: Applicants must not have a criminal record in Spain or in other countries where they have resided for the last five years.
BENEFITS
Residence in Spain: The Golden Visa allows applicants and their families (spouses and minor children) to reside legally in Spain for an initial period of one or two years which can then be renewed.
Free Movement in the European Union: Golden Visa holders can travel and move freely within the Schengen Area countries, which includes most of the countries of the EU.
Possibility of Obtaining Permanent Residence and Citizenship: After fulfilling certain requirements, such as continuous residence time, Golden Visa holders can apply for permanent residence and, ultimately, Spanish citizenship.
Access to Services and Education: Golden Visa holders and their families have access to health and education services in Spain.
